German Sky: Simons Rejects Bayern Munich, Will Continue on Loan at Leipzig

The latest from German Sky Sports is that 21-year-old Dutch international, Xavi Simons, has decided to remain on loan at RB Leipzig for another year.

Last season, Simons joined Leipzig on loan from Paris Saint-Germain. Over the course of the season, he made 43 appearances across all competitions for Leipzig, contributing 10 goals and 15 assists. At this year’s European Championship, Simons also put in impressive performances, making six appearances for the Netherlands national team, scoring one goal and providing three assists, helping the team reach the semi-finals. His only goal of the tournament came in the semi-final match against England, opening the scoring for his team.

Simons’ excellent form attracted interest from several clubs, including Bayern Munich. However, according to German Sky Sports, the 21-year-old player has turned down Bayern’s interest, and currently, Paris Saint-Germain and RB Leipzig are finalizing the terms of an extended loan deal.

Following Simons’ rejection, Bayern Munich is now stepping up its efforts to sign young French star, Désiré Doué, who is also a target for Paris Saint-Germain.
